In a crumbling America, the once-mighty Taggart Transcontinental railroad struggles against mounting government restrictions and cultural hostility toward achievement. Dagny Taggart, the company's Operating Vice President, fights to keep trains running while her brother James plays political games. She forms an alliance with Hank Rearden, a brilliant industrialist who has created a revolutionary metal stronger than steel. Together, they battle a system designed to punish excellence. When Rearden faces prosecution simply for selling his metal to a customer of his choice, he defiantly declares: "I do not recognize anyone's right to one minute of my life." Meanwhile, the country's most productive citizens mysteriously vanish one by one, leaving behind only the cryptic question: "Who is John Galt?" As economic conditions worsen, the government responds with increasingly draconian measures - freezing employment, production, and trade - turning the country into an economic prison while claiming to serve "the public good."
